Qustodio is a leading parental control and digital wellbeing application designed to help parents monitor, manage, and secure their children's online activities across multiple devices. Trusted by millions of families, it provides robust tools to establish healthy screen time habits and protect kids from inappropriate content. The platform combines real-time location tracking, web filtering, and app blocking with detailed activity reports to give parents complete visibility and peace of mind. Whether accessed through a dedicated parent dashboard or installed on children's devices, Qustodio simplifies digital parenting in an increasingly connected world.

Family Orbit is a comprehensive parental control and monitoring solution designed to help parents keep track of their children's digital activities. It offers a suite of tools to monitor mobile device usage, track real-time locations, and manage screen time across different platforms. With features like text message monitoring, web filtering, and geo-fencing, the software provides parents with actionable insights into their kids' online behavior while promoting safe digital habits and protecting them from cyber threats.

Common questions

Is there a free version of either product?

Qustodio offers a freemium tier; Family Orbit is only available via paid subscription.

Can I monitor my child's texts and calls?

Family Orbit monitors incoming/outgoing texts, iMessages, and call logs; Qustodio does not provide this capability.

Which tool includes emergency alerts for the child?

Qustodio includes a builtโ€‘in panic button for children to send alerts; Family Orbit does not mention an emergency alert feature.
